What is CVE-2025-56101?

The Ruijie M18 device is vulnerable to an OS Command Injection flaw, which enables attackers to execute arbitrary commands through a specially crafted POST request. This threat arises from the module_get functionality in the networkConnect.lua file, leading to potential unauthorized access and manipulation of system operations.
